A easy python module taking raw PCM audio to ADTS AAC using libfaac.
You need installed packages:
libfaac-dev
python-dev
and c compiler.
Build:
python setup.py install
import pyfaac
samplerate = 16000
channels = 1
bitrate = 92000
input = open('in.wav', 'rb')
output = open('out.aac', 'wb')
codec = pyfaac.pyfaac(samplerate, channels, bitrate)
size = codec.getSize()
while True:
data = input.read(size)
if data:
stream = codec.encode(data)
output.write(stream)
else:
break
excess = codec.close()
input.close()
output.write(excess)
output.flush()
output.close()
codec = pyfaac.pyfaac(samplerate, channels, bitrate)
samplerate
— source PCM sample rate. AAC requires a minimum 16000 KHz;channels
— source PCM channels. 1 — mono, 2 — stereo;bitrate
— output AAC bitrate.
codec.getSize()
Returns the maximum size of data to be transmitted to the encoder.
aac = codec.encode(data)
Encode raw PCM data to AAC. Each fragment begins with ADTS header and ready for transport stream.
aac = codec.close()
Close encoder and returns the residual AAC data.
